Bright Word Buddies: Fun Synonym Practice for Class 2

This Grade 2 worksheet introduces children to *100 simple and meaningful synonym words* that enrich early vocabulary and make writing more expressive. Designed with easy, familiar terms, the worksheet helps young learners understand how words can share similar meanings. With one engaging exercise containing all 100 words, students build confidence, improve language awareness, and develop stronger word–meaning connections.

The activity encourages children to think creatively, recall familiar vocabulary, and discover new ways to express ideas. This helps strengthen reading comprehension, writing fluency, and everyday communication skills in an age-appropriate and enjoyable way.

Why Synonyms Matter in Grammar? 

Synonyms are essential for improving communication and vocabulary variety. For Grade 2 learners, this worksheet is important because: 
1. It helps children understand that many words share similar meanings. 
2. It encourages expressive and creative word choice in writing. 
3. It builds confidence in vocabulary and spelling. 
4. It enhances reading comprehension by recognizing word meanings in context.

✅ Answer Key (For Parents & Educators) 

1. Joyful – Happy 
2. Clever – Smart 
3. Giant – Huge 
4. Tiny – Small 
5. Peaceful – Calm 
6. Frightened – Scared 
7. Gentle – Soft 
8. Strong – Powerful 
9. Brief – Short 
10. Quiet – Silent 
11. Whisper – Murmur 
12. Brave – Courageous 
13. Cheerful – Glad 
14. Fast – Quick 
15. Walk – Stroll 
16. Troubled – Worried 
17. Leap – Jump 
18. Bright – Shiny 
19. Vanish – Disappear 
20. Appear – Show 
21. Repair – Fix 
22. Messy – Untidy 
23. Tidy – Neat 
24. Chilly – Cold 
25. Warm – Cozy 
26. Shout – Yell 
27. Reply – Answer 
28. Begin – Start 
29. Find – Discover 
30. Look – See 
31. Finish – Complete 
32. Journey – Trip 
33. Speedy – Fast 
34. Noisy – Loud 
35. Tasty – Delicious 
36. Silent – Quiet 
37. Nice – Kind 
38. Sour – Tangy 
39. Colorful – Bright 
40. Dull – Boring 
41. Careful – Cautious 
42. Happy – Joyful 
43. Worried – Anxious 
44. Helpful – Supportive 
45. Joy – Happiness 
46. Angry – Mad 
47. Sleepy – Drowsy 
48. Proud – Glad 
49. See – View 
50. Listen – Hear 
51. Speak – Talk 
52. March – Walk 
53. Climb – Scale 
54. Jump – Hop 
55. Throw – Toss 
56. Catch – Grab 
57. Build – Construct 
58. Create – Make 
59. Choose – Select 
60. Soft – Smooth 
61. Collect – Gather 
62. Share – Divide 
63. Gather – Collect 
64. Protect – Guard 
65. Help – Assist 
66. Check – Inspect 
67. Set – Place 
68. Think – Ponder 
69. Act – Do 
70. Wonder – Imagine 
71. Picture – Image 
72. Cold – Chilly 
73. Near – Close 
74. Hill – Mound 
75. Cool – Fresh 
76. Shiny – Bright 
77. Heavy – Weighty 
78. Smooth – Soft 
79. Kind – Nice 
80. Slow – Lazy 
81. Light – Bright 
82. Narrow – Thin 
83. Playful – Cheerful 
84. Interested – Curious 
85. Thankful – Grateful 
86. Calm – Peaceful 
87. Honest – Truthful 
88. Neat – Clean 
89. Good – Nice 
90. Lucky – Fortunate 
91. Healthy – Fit 
92. Busy – Active 
93. Calm – Quiet 
94. Easy – Simple 
95. Short – Brief 
96. Talk – Speak 
97. Big – Large 
98. Run – Dash 
99. Yell – Shout 
100. Last – Final
